PDA

View Full Version : سوال: ظاهر نشدن فرم جدید



saeidmscs
جمعه 18 تیر 1389, 10:31 صبح
سلام به همه دوستان
یه سوال دارم:
ابتدا فرض کنین که دو جدول دلخواه به نامهای dateDetails و dailyStudies رو روی weekNumber مرتبط کردیم.حالا:
یه فرم هست(فرم 1) که 3 text-box داره و این سه تا همون ستونهای جدول dateDetails هستن.یه فرم دیگه(فرم 2)،شامل یک datagridview وجود داره.
قراره وقتی در فرم 1 سه تا textbox پر شد و دکمه تایید زده شد،datagridview مربوط به اطلاعات وارد شده در این سه textbox در فرم 2 نمایش داده بشه.
اما وقتی میخوام این کارو بکنم میگه datagridview1 is not in current contex
بنظر شما من باید چطوری این کارو انجام بدم؟
خیلی ممنون میشم اگه راهنماییم کنید.:لبخندساده:

javad_r_85
جمعه 18 تیر 1389, 10:54 صبح
سلام به همه دوستان
یه سوال دارم:
ابتدا فرض کنین که دو جدول دلخواه به نامهای dateDetails و dailyStudies رو روی weekNumber مرتبط کردیم.حالا:
یه فرم هست(فرم 1) که 3 text-box داره و این سه تا همون ستونهای جدول dateDetails هستن.یه فرم دیگه(فرم 2)،شامل یک datagridview وجود داره.
قراره وقتی در فرم 1 سه تا textbox پر شد و دکمه تایید زده شد،datagridview مربوط به اطلاعات وارد شده در این سه textbox در فرم 2 نمایش داده بشه.
اما وقتی میخوام این کارو بکنم میگه datagridview1 is not in current contex
بنظر شما من باید چطوری این کارو انجام بدم؟
خیلی ممنون میشم اگه راهنماییم کنید.:لبخندساده:




وقتی دکمه تاییید را کاربر میزند ابتدا با دستور insert مقادیر را در جدول وارد میکنید سپس با این دستور میتونید data grid view را رفرش کنید تا مقادیر را نشون دهد.




grd.DataBindings.Clear();
grd.DataBindings.Add(new Binding("datasource", ds, "table1"));








که در این جا ds دیتا ست و table نیز جدول مربوطه در دیتا ست هست

Sam111
جمعه 18 تیر 1389, 10:54 صبح
سلام
متد مربوط به فرم ها کاملا مجزان. به نظر من متغیر سراسری تو کل برنامه تعریف کن، داده هاتو بریز توی اونا و به فرم دوم منتقل کن.